> I’m running OTRS 2.1.7, and I’ve been having a problem with Apache
> failing. So I want to upgrade to 2.2 hoping this might fix it. What
> this entails is backing up the MySQL database, uninstalling the current
> version of OTRS, and then reinstalling the new one, making sure to copy
> over my config files.
>
>
>
> Now, I’m not knowledgeable of MySQL at all, so I want to use a
> user-friendly application to work with the database in order to avoid
> errors. I downloaded and installed MySQL tools from the MySQL website,
> and the Administrator tool is picking up the MySQL database using the
> default OTRS Username and Password. The Administrator isn’t connecting
> to the database correctly however, when I so into User Administration, I
> get the following error:
>
>
>
> ‘A MySQL error was encountered. The message is: Could not fetch user
> names. The following error occurred: SELECT command denied to user
> ‘otrs’@’localhost’ for table ‘user’ (1142).
>
>
>
> As far as I can find out, this means that the proper user privileges
> have not been set for the database, but I don’t know how to fix this, or
> how to adjust and save the correct config files.
